Study of the relationship between fractures and highly productive shale gas zones, Longmaxi Formation, Jiaoshiba area in eastern Sichuan

ABSTRACT
Shale fractures are an important factor controlling shale gas enrichment and high-productivity zones in the Longmaxi Formation, Jiaoshiba area eastern Sichuan. Drilling results have, however, shown that fracture density does not have a straightforward correlation with productivity.
